In coco, water with nutrients every day! The pH of the solution should be 5.6-5.7 pH. It's time to start feeding with nutrients! Begin with 50% of the dose recommended by the manufacturers of your nutrients for the vegetative period. As the plant grows and develops, slightly increase the nutrient dose, but don't exceed the recommendations! 👆
Try to water with enough liquid so that 2-3 centimeters of the coco surface dries out within 24 hours. If you have a 20-liter pot and you've just transplanted, start watering with 400-500 ml around the plant so that the roots grow wide in search of moisture. After a week, you can water with 1 liter; it will be ready for that! 👌
It's recommended to water the plant in adulthood with no more than 10% of the substrate volume! That is, in your case, a maximum of 2 liters! But it can get too hot, and it may drink a lot, so you might need 2.2 liters after the middle of flowering, towards the end of the harvest. 👆
